What is the Material Handling Sales Engineering course about?
Sales engineers in material handling often know their equipment deeply but struggle to align technical capabilities with customer workflows. Buyers now expect consultative guidance, not just quotes. Without a structured way to translate features into operational value, even strong leads stall. Miscommunication between sales and engineering teams leads to inaccurate proposals. The result: longer cycles, margin erosion, and lost trust.
